Transaction 2ec3170111fb0c7d01ac9e10d50378e5088ab47cd7292459bb00f05162938b31
1 Input
1 Output
-
2ec3170111fb0c7d01ac9e10d50378e5088ab47cd7292459bb00f05162938b31:0
- value
- 37749153
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 237a8ddd50cafbf757c968020b083bda8dc6d4a8 OP_EQUAL
- address
- 34vcPUDPQqbYQQiQ5PfA1TquPkXxqMCs5f